117.info
人生若只如初见

如何监控Linux云服务的性能

监控Linux云服务的性能是确保系统稳定运行的关键。以下是一些常用的监控工具和方法:

常用监控工具

  • Nagios:一个广泛使用的开源网络监控工具,可以监控网络、服务器、应用程序和服务。
  • Zabbix:业界领先的开源网络监控工具,适用于网络、服务器、云、应用程序和服务监控。
  • Prometheus:专为监控时间序列数据而构建的开源工具,适用于各种规模的组织。
  • Netdata:一款开源、实时、轻量级的系统性能监控工具,适用于各种操作系统和平台。
  • Grafana:一个开源的可视化监控平台,可以与各种监控工具集成,提供丰富的图表和仪表盘。

监控指标

  • CPU使用率:反映云主机处理能力的使用情况。
  • 内存利用率:监控内存使用情况,避免内存泄漏或不足导致的性能下降。
  • 磁盘I/O:对于数据库和应用服务器尤为重要,高磁盘I/O等待时间可能指示数据访问瓶颈。
  • 网络带宽:监控进出云主机的网络流量,确保网络通畅。
  • 应用级指标:如请求响应时间、吞吐量、错误率等,直接反映服务质量和用户体验。

实施监控的步骤

  1. 选择合适的监控工具:根据需求选择合适的监控工具,如Prometheus、Grafana、Zabbix等。
  2. 配置监控目标:明确需要监控的系统、服务或组件的性能指标。
  3. 部署监控代理:确保监控代理(Agent)轻量高效,减少对系统性能的影响。
  4. 设置报警规则:根据监控指标设置合理的报警阈值,确保在性能问题发生时能够及时收到通知。
  5. 分析监控数据:通过监控工具提供的图表和仪表盘,分析系统性能数据,发现潜在问题并进行优化。

通过上述步骤,您可以有效地监控Linux云服务的性能,确保系统的稳定运行。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e496AzsKAw5SAFI.html

推荐文章

  • Linux backlog对服务器的影响

    Linux中的backlog是一个重要的系统参数,它定义了服务器在处理连接请求时能够容纳的未完成连接请求的最大数量。具体来说,backlog主要影响服务器在高并发环境下的...

  • Laravel如何进行错误日志管理

    在 Laravel 中,错误日志管理是通过内置的日志系统来实现的。这个系统允许你记录、存储和分析应用程序中的错误信息。以下是如何在 Laravel 中进行错误日志管理的...

  • 如何优化Linux Informix数据库存储

    优化Linux Informix数据库存储是一个综合性的过程,涉及多个方面,包括硬件、配置、查询优化、索引优化等。以下是一些基本的优化技巧和步骤:
    硬件优化 使用...

  • cmatrix怎样提高命令行效率

    cmatrix 是一个类似于 bmatrix 的命令行工具,它提供了一个彩色的、基于字符的矩阵界面,通常用于显示系统资源使用情况,如 CPU、内存和磁盘活动。要提高使用 cm...

  • Linux云服务的数据备份策略

    在Linux云服务中,数据备份策略的选择和实施对于保障数据安全和业务连续性至关重要。以下是一些常用的数据备份策略及其优缺点:
    数据备份策略 完全备份(Fu...

  • Linux云服务的成本如何控制

    Linux云服务的成本控制是一个复杂的过程,涉及多个方面。以下是一些有效的成本控制策略:
    成本控制策略 评估和监控使用情况:定期评估云服务器的使用情况,...

  • Linux云服务如何实现自动化部署

    在Linux云服务中实现自动化部署,可以通过多种工具和流程来完成。以下是一些常见的方法和步骤:
    使用Ansible实现自动化部署 安装Ansible:确保所有Linux主机...

  • Linux云服务性能怎样优化

    Linux云服务性能优化是一个多方面的过程,涉及硬件配置、软件配置、网络等多个层面。以下是一些关键的性能优化方法和工具:
    硬件配置优化 选择高性能的云服...